Why RTI Tracking Demands Robust RFID Technology

Reusable Transport Items (RTIs) represent significant capital investment for logistics providers, food & beverage distributors, automotive suppliers, and retail fulfillment centers. Yet industry studies consistently report 15–30% annual RTI loss due to misplacement, theft, or manual reconciliation errors. Traditional barcodes fail in harsh environments — obscured by dirt, moisture, or metal contact — and require line-of-sight scanning. RFID tags eliminate these constraints, enabling bulk, non-contact, and automated identification at dock doors, conveyor belts, and storage zones.

Selecting the Right RFID Tag for RTI Applications

Not all RFID tags perform equally on metal, plastic, or composite RTIs. For pallets and returnable crates, on-metal UHF RFID tags with integrated ferrite shielding ensure consistent read performance when mounted directly to steel frames or aluminum containers. For plastic totes and collapsible containers, ruggedized epoxy-encapsulated tags with IP68/IP69K ratings withstand repeated washdowns, impacts, and temperature fluctuations.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• What is the difference between passive UHF RFID tags and active RTI trackers?
    Passive UHF RFID tags — like those used across RFIDHY’s laundry and logistics tags — require no battery, offer 10+ year lifespans, and are cost-effective for high-volume RTI deployments. Active trackers use batteries and GPS, suited for long-haul over-the-road visibility but impractical for reusable totes or pallets due to cost and maintenance overhead.
  • Can one RFID tag work reliably on both plastic and metal RTIs?
    No — material interaction significantly affects RF performance. Metal requires specialized anti-metal tags with ferrite backing; plastic or wood allows standard inlay-based tags. RFIDHY provides material-specific validation reports for each RFID tag model.
